No. 12 Purdue visits Mast and No. 9 Nebraska

Purdue Boilermakers (19-4, 9-3 Big Ten) at Nebraska Cornhuskers (21-2, 10-2 Big Ten)

Lincoln, Nebraska; Tuesday, 7 p.m. EST

BOTTOM LINE: No. 9 Nebraska takes on No. 12 Purdue after Rienk Mast scored 26 points in Nebraska’s 80-68 win over the Rutgers Scarlet Knights.

The Cornhuskers are 12-1 on their home court. Nebraska averages 80.0 points while outscoring opponents by 13.9 points per game.

The Boilermakers are 9-3 against Big Ten opponents. Purdue ranks seventh in the Big Ten with 9.9 offensive rebounds per game led by Oscar Cluff averaging 3.3.

Nebraska averages 80.0 points, 11.3 more per game than the 68.7 Purdue allows. Purdue averages 9.0 made 3-pointers per game this season, 0.2 more makes per game than Nebraska gives up.

The Cornhuskers and Boilermakers square off Tuesday for the first time in conference play this season.

TOP PERFORMERS: Pryce Sandfort is averaging 17.1 points for the Cornhuskers. Jamarques Lawrence is averaging 2.0 made 3-pointers over the last 10 games.

Braden Smith is scoring 15.2 points per game with 3.7 rebounds and 8.7 assists for the Boilermakers. Fletcher Loyer is averaging 12.6 points over the past 10 games.

LAST 10 GAMES: Cornhuskers: 8-2, averaging 75.3 points, 29.1 rebounds, 17.7 assists, 7.6 steals and 2.7 blocks per game while shooting 46.2% from the field. Their opponents have averaged 65.9 points per game.

Boilermakers: 7-3, averaging 78.8 points, 28.5 rebounds, 18.5 assists, 5.5 steals and 1.7 blocks per game while shooting 50.6% from the field. Their opponents have averaged 72.3 points.

Hawkeyes are set to play Vanderbilt in a November women’s basketball game in Sioux City, Iowa

SIOUX CITY, Iowa (AP) — Vanderbilt and Iowa, both ranked in the top 10 late last season, will meet in a women's basketball game early next season in northwest Iowa, the schools announced Tuesday. The neutral-site game is set for Nov. 15 at the Tyson Events Center, which is 290 miles from Carver-Hawkeye Arena in Iowa City. Vanderbilt is 4-0 all-time against the Hawkeyes. This will be the teams' first meeting since 1997. The Commodores are expected to return national scoring leader Mikayla Blakes. She averaged 27 points per game and was Southeastern Conference player of the year. Vanderbilt was ranked as high as No. 5 and finished No. 10 with a 29-5 record after reaching the NCAA Sweet 16.
